#3df50d, answered

What color is #3df50d?

#3df50d is a balanced electric green, closest to Lime (ΔE2000 2.2). It sits at 108° on the hue wheel with 92% saturation and 51% lightness, which reads as neutral.

What is the RGB value of #3df50d?

rgb(61, 245, 13) — 61 red, 245 green and 13 blue out of 255, or 23.9% / 96.1% / 5.1% by channel.

Is #3df50d a light or a dark color?

It is a light color. Relative luminance is 0.6633 and perceived brightness is 75%, so black text on it reaches 14.27:1.

Should I use black or white text on #3df50d?

Black. It scores 14.27:1 against #3df50d, versus 1.47:1 for white — AAA at any size.

What is the complementary color of #3df50d?

#C50DF5 sits directly opposite on the wheel. Softer options are the split-complements #510DF5 and #F50DB1, which give the same contrast with far less vibration.

What colors go well with #3df50d?

For interface work: #F6FAF4 as the surface, #C9EDC0 for borders, #5B9B4B for secondary text, #8C08FA as an accent and #1D7A05 for hover and pressed states. For a palette, the analogous pair #B1F50D and #0DF551 stays calm, while #C50DF5 is the loudest partner.

What is #3df50d in CMYK for printing?

cmyk(75%, 0%, 95%, 4%). This is a screen-to-ink approximation — a color this saturated sits outside most CMYK gamuts and will print duller than it looks here.

Is #3df50d warm or cool?

Neutral — it scores 57 on a scale where 0 is the warmest orange and 100 the coolest azure. Nudged warmer it becomes #92F50D; nudged cooler, #0AF830.
